I have over 28k Instagram followers. That number has grown organically over the years as I set up a page about a particular interest I have where I live, and it’s attracted like-minded individuals who either live here too, or are planning a visit. I don’t really “work” it.

I do get offered a lot of free shit. I turn 99% of it down. If I think something is interesting and want to find out more I’ll accept it, especially if it means I can see it sooner than I would through normal means, but I make it clear that accepting it doesn’t mean endorsement, or even a mention.

All this “oh I’m so surprised at this freebie that turned up on my doorstep that just happens to be the exact right size and has all my children’s first and middle names engraved on it” shit really annoys me. Nothing ever turns up at a doorstep unless the sender is given your address, or unless you put your address out there, or give enough personal information so that you’re traceable.

I’ve also done some paid promotions with some brands I do really like and want to promote over the years. Nothing major, just a few clearly labeled sponsored stories here and there.

I’ve never once received a nasty PM or comment. I haven’t been “bullied” or harassed. Nobody has attempted to turn up at my house, or threatened violence against my family.

I’ve never once appeared on any of my instagram content. The most you’ll get is maybe a snippet of my voice or a glimpse of my hand. You can see what city I live in, but nothing more specific. I don’t have my real name on there. I don’t feature anything to do with my friends, family, or personal life. I don’t mention whether or not I’m in a relationship, have children, what I do for a living.

I’m convinced that the last two paragraphs are directly linked to each other.
